DUBUQUE, Iowa – No. 7 Wartburg women's soccer (15-1-2, 6-1-1) suffered its first loss of the season on the road to Loras (14-0-3, 8-0) 2-0 on Tuesday, Oct. 25.
Scoring Summary
- The Duhawks struck first with a goal from Hannah Schmitz in the 33rd minute to make the score 1-0
- Loras held an 8-1 advantage in total shots in the first half
- Lauren Riggle added a goal in the second half to make it 2-0
- The Duhawks finished with a 16-4 edge in total shots and 5-3 in shots on goal
- 2-0 final

Notes/Streaks
- The all-time series moves to 27-8-9 in favor of Loras
- The Knights finish second in the American Rivers Conference
- Will be second seed in A-R-C Tournament
- First time held scoreless this season
